What Is PTSD and How Does It Affect You?

PTSD is a condition that can develop after experiencing or witnessing something intensely distressing or life-threatening. It might stem from a road accident, physical assault, emotional abuse, bereavement, domestic violence, medical trauma, or childhood neglect. For some, it arises from a specific incident. For others, it’s the result of ongoing trauma over months or years—this is often referred to as complex PTSD.

You may benefit from PTSD therapy in West Sussex if you are experiencing any of the following symptoms:

  • Flashbacks, nightmares, or intrusive memories

  • Constant feelings of fear or panic

  • Avoiding people, places, or activities that remind you of the trauma

  • Difficulty sleeping or concentrating

  • Feeling emotionally numb or detached from others

  • Sudden mood changes, irritability, or anger outbursts

  • Hypervigilance—always feeling ‘on edge’

EMDR Therapy Near Broadbridge Heath RH12

At Eleos Counselling, we are pleased to offer EMDR therapy (Eye Movement Desensitisation and Reprocessing)—an evidence-based treatment that is particularly effective for trauma and PTSD.

EMDR helps the brain process traumatic memories and reframe them in a way that reduces their emotional intensity. Rather than re-living the trauma, EMDR allows you to revisit distressing memories in a way that helps them lose their power. Many clients find EMDR to be a deeply transformative experience that accelerates their healing.

Symptoms of Complex Trauma and Long-Term Stress

While PTSD often stems from a specific traumatic event, complex PTSD is commonly associated with repeated or long-term trauma, often beginning in childhood or within close relationships. You may feel a deep sense of shame, difficulty trusting others, or struggle with a fragmented sense of self.

Our complex PTSD counselling in West Sussex helps people who have endured prolonged emotional or physical harm. These experiences can affect your boundaries, self-worth, and ability to form safe relationships.
